The Flash’s Rogues Pull Their Last, Adults-Only Heist in DC’s Upcoming Releases

Rogues #1 returns writer Joshua Williamson to the world of the Flash with a villain-centric story, while Detective Comics’ 12-part event finally ends.

The Flash’s greatest villains pull their final heist in the upcoming releases from DC Comics.

Back when writer Joshua Williamson was penning The Flash, there was one story arc that never came to fruition — until now. Now reimagined for a DC Black Label miniseries, Rogues will explore the team and its leader, Captain Cold, seeking out one last hurrah after being disbanded for 10 years. However, the team will not be going up against the scarlet speedster this time, but trying to rob villain Gorilla Grodd in his own home, Gorilla City. While Rogues debuts, another DC event comes to an end.

Next week, readers can pick up the conclusion to Detective Comics‘ “Shadows of the Bat” event. The story arc has focused on a Batman-less Bat Family and Gotham City’s replacement for Arkham Asylum, Arkham Tower, releasing new issues consecutively each week for the entire 12-part event. On Tuesday, the event and the “House of Gotham” backup story finish, though there is more in store for the Bat Family and DC Universe.

Damian Wayne finally returns to Gotham City in Robin #12, while Respawn — whose identity and relation to Deathstroke was teased in Robin #11 — joins Deathstroke Inc. #7 alongside Slade Wilson’s daughter, Rose aka Ravager. Meanwhile, the penultimate issues for Aquaman/Green Arrow: Deep Target and the War for Earth-3 event are out as well, along with Wonder Girl‘s return in Trial of the Amazons.   • Ten years ago, the Rogues disbanded and went their separate ways. But time hasn’t been kind to the former blue-collar super-criminals. Caught in an endless cycle of prison, rehab, dead-end jobs, broken relationships, probation, and endless restitution fees, the Rogues are sick of paying for their crimes. Luckily, Captain Cold has a plan. One last job that will leave them all richer than their wildest dreams and free from their past…if they can survive. This is the Rogues as you’ve never seen them before, reimagined by the incredible talents of master storytellers Leomacs (Basketful of Heads) and Joshua Williamson (Batman, The Flash, Infinite Frontier). DC Black Label presents Rogues, a neo-noir heist that will make your blood run cold.
